Martyn Grubb obituary

My father, Martyn Grubb, who has died aged 87, was one of England's first worker priests after the second world war although ordained, worker priests did not take a church position but worked in an industrial role. Martyn then made his mark as one of the first race relations officers in the UK, and later in life started an interfaith Quaker meeting in Southall, west London. He was an initiator in what were then minority concerns, with the power to inspire others.

Martyn was born in Little Stanmore, Middlesex, and brought up in Wirral. He led an isolated life as a child; his mother, Eileen, died when he was five and he lived with elderly grandparents. His father, Kenneth, explored and travelled through South America for missionary organisations, and was later knighted for his work.
